Endoscopic Retrograde Cholangiopancreatography (ERCP) is a specialized medical procedure that combines the use of endoscopy and fluoroscopy to diagnose and treat conditions affecting the bile ducts, pancreas, and gallbladder. This sophisticated technique begins with the insertion of a flexible tube known as an endoscope through the mouth, down the esophagus, and into the duodenum, which is the first part of the small intestine. Once the endoscope reaches the duodenum, a contrast agent is injected through the endoscope into the bile and pancreatic ducts via a cannula. This contrast media enhances the visibility of these structures when X-ray imaging is performed. The resulting images, taken in real-time, provide invaluable information regarding potential abnormalities such as strictures, blockages, stones, or tumors within the biliary and pancreatic systems. ERCP plays a crucial role in the diagnosis of various conditions such as choledocholithiasis (bile duct stones), cholangiocarcinoma (bile duct cancer), pancreatitis, and other pancreatic disorders. In addition to its diagnostic capabilities, ERCP is also utilized for therapeutic interventions. During the same procedure, doctors can perform essential treatments like stone removal, stent placement, and dilation of strictures. Such interventions can relieve obstructions, improve bile flow, and alleviate associated symptoms, thus enhancing the patient's quality of life. The procedure is generally performed under sedation to ensure patient comfort, and while it is considered minimally invasive, there are potential risks involved, such as pancreatitis, infections, and perforation of the gastrointestinal tract. Post-procedure, patients are typically monitored for a short period to assess any complications before being discharged. Recovery usually involves minimal downtime, with many patients resuming normal activities within a few days. ERCP has revolutionized the management of biliary and pancreatic diseases, making it a cornerstone in gastrointestinal medicine. Its ability to provide both diagnosis and treatment in a single session underscores its importance in modern healthcare practices. The procedure has evolved significantly with advancements in technology, such as high-definition imaging and sophisticated tools like the endoscopic ultrasound (EUS), which can further aid in the evaluation and management of complex cases. Overall, ERCP is an indispensable tool that allows clinicians to deliver targeted and effective care for patients with biliary and pancreatic disorders, ultimately leading to improved clinical outcomes and enhanced patient satisfaction. Its non-invasive nature, coupled with the ability to perform therapeutic interventions, makes it a preferred choice among healthcare providers. Given the complexities of the biliary and pancreatic systems, ongoing research and developments continue to refine the techniques and expand the indications for ERCP, fostering its role in shaping the future of gastrointestinal diagnostics and therapeutics. Through the skillful application of this technique, healthcare professionals are better equipped to address the challenges posed by these often-complex conditions, ushering in an era of more precise and effective medical care.
